Default Less than 'full' transcripts acceptable for Australian recognition?

I'm struggling to get all the detail on my PGCE transcript that they mention in all the Queensland paperwork.

It just says:

Teaching Assessment
Course Work
Dissertation

No marks, no timescales, nothing!

Will I be blown out of the water do you think? Has anyone had any experience with less than full transcripts like this?

Also, I trained in KS2 only (7-12) but have only actually taught that age range full time for the first three years. I've got 10+ years teaching in KS1 since then. Do you think I'll have any problems with the qualification vs experience difference?

My husband is having his skills assessed by Teaching Australia at the mo' and they just sent him an email asking him for his transcripts from his PGCE. He's in the same boat as you as there were no transcripts at all. In their email they also say that a letter from the uni with subjects studied and length of teaching practice would be an alternative. He's asking the PGCE director to write a letter for him.

We cot a copy of the relevant pages from the prospectus and the PCGE and Induction standards and sent them off.

Seemed to be fine- we got our satisfactory assessments last month!
